I made an appointment to have the coach washed and waxed at a local RV place.
When I dropped it off, the writer asked if I wanted to have engine and gen service done. Rig is an 08 and only has 4800 miles on the clock.
This is the first service since getting the coach and Figured while it was there, why not.
Got a call yesterday afternoon from them that while doing the maintenance, they noticed a valve cover gasket leak on the drivers side.
Told them to go ahead and repair it but first contact the warrenty outfit, Interstate, and inform them what was discovered and see if it would be covered by them.
Waiting to hear back from them.
Glad I had them doing the job. I think I avoided a BIG problem on the road.
